Understanding Database Management

Database Management is systematically organizing, storing, retrieving, and maintaining data in a structured format. It involves managing databases to ensure data integrity, security, and optimal performance. Databases are the lifeblood of any organization, containing critical information that supports business operations, decision-making processes, and strategic planning.

db-administration

We are Specialize in hiring the below-mentioned skills.

DBAs should have a deep understanding of one or more DBMS platforms such as Oracle, Microsoft SQL Server, MySQL, PostgreSQL, or MongoDB. They should be proficient in tasks such as installation, configuration, maintenance, and troubleshooting of these systems.

DBAs should possess strong skills in database design and data modeling. This includes creating efficient database schemas, defining relationships between tables, ensuring data integrity, and optimizing database structures for performance.

SQL is the standard language used for interacting with relational databases. DBAs need to be well-versed in SQL to perform tasks like querying, updating, and managing databases. They should have expertise in writing complex SQL queries, optimizing SQL code, and understanding database optimization techniques.

DBAs should be proficient in monitoring and optimizing database performance. This includes identifying and resolving performance bottlenecks, optimizing SQL queries, configuring database parameters, implementing indexing strategies, and analyzing database statistics.

DBAs need to have a solid understanding of backup and recovery strategies to ensure the availability and integrity of data. This includes creating backup plans, scheduling backups, testing restore processes, and implementing disaster recovery plans.

DBAs must have expertise in database security to protect sensitive data and ensure compliance with regulations. They should be skilled in implementing access control mechanisms, setting up user roles and permissions, encrypting data, and monitoring for security threats.

Expertise in managing Oracle databases, ensuring their performance, security, and scalability.

Specialized skills in Oracle Applications Database Administration, focusing on the Oracle E-Business Suite and related technologies.

Proficiency in Oracle databases with a specific focus on Oracle Exadata, an engineered system designed for high-performance data warehousing and transaction processing.

Mastery of Microsoft SQL Server database administration, encompassing tasks such as installation, configuration, and performance tuning.

Expertise in managing MySQL databases, including tasks like database design, optimization, and troubleshooting.

In-depth knowledge of PostgreSQL database administration, covering aspects like replication, backup, and query optimization.

Skills in managing the overall database system, including hardware, operating system, and database software integration.

Proficiency in IBM Db2 for Linux, Unix, and Windows database administration, ensuring the reliability and performance of Db2 databases.

Specialized skills in managing MariaDB, an open-source relational database management system.

Expertise in Sybase database administration, focusing on tasks like installation, configuration, and performance monitoring.

See Our Clients